Africa Eco Adventures Ltd offers balloon flights in Kenya's famous Maasai Mara National Reserve — the northernmost part of the spectacular Serengeti-Mara ecosystem, home to the Great Migration and scores of other wildlife, including lions, cheetahs, elephants, rhinos, hippos and crocodiles.

The company's owners bring over 50 years of collective experience flying balloons and hosting safari guests in the Mara, as well as other parts of East Africa. Our flights team is managed by the Director of Operations, retired Captain Andrew Peart, who has over 25 years of flying experience.

Our Chief Pilot is Captain Rizwan Jiwa, born and raised in Kenya, with an immense wildlife guiding background in both Amboseli and the Maasai Mara. In his own words: "I'm a safari guide that flies." Captain David Eris brings a wealth of experience, having started his balloon career on the chase crews of the Mara before training professionally in England and Italy.

Our balloons are manufactured by Cameron Balloons in Bristol, England — the world's largest and most successful balloon manufacturer, with over 30 years of placing safari-ride balloons in Africa. We operate eight balloons in total, ranging from intimate four-passenger craft to full-size sixteen-passenger envelopes.

We are committed conservationists and continually strive to minimise our impact on the ecosystem. From the colours we choose for our balloon envelopes, to the noise levels of our burners, to how we train every member of staff — we are doing everything we can to safeguard this beautiful and irreplaceable game reserve for future generations.

We are a Tourism Partner of the Kenya Wildlife Trust, and a portion of every single flight fee goes directly to worthy conservation projects in the Mara area. Gliding silently over the savannah is 360 degrees of spectacular beauty — and we intend to protect every inch of it.

We have a very strong and longstanding relationship with the local Maasai community. We regularly invite our neighbours to come and fly with us — to experience the land they know and love from the perspective that we are privileged to share each morning. Almost all our staff are from the Maasai community, and that is not an accident. It is a deliberate commitment to improving the livelihoods of the people whose land we operate within, and whose continued stewardship of this landscape makes the Great Migration — and everything that depends on it — possible.
